服务器是计算机网络中的核心组成部分,它为客户端提供各种服务,以下是关于服务器知识的详细介绍:
1、服务器的基本概念
定义:服务器是一种高性能的计算机,用于处理请求和提供服务,与普通个人电脑相比,服务器在处理能力、稳定性、可靠性和可扩展性方面具有明显优势。
功能:服务器的主要功能包括数据存储、数据处理、资源共享、网络服务等,它们支持多种应用,如网页浏览、文件传输、邮件服务、数据库管理和高性能计算。
分类:按产品形态分为塔式服务器、机架式服务器和刀片服务器;按指令集架构分为x86、ARM和MIPS;按处理器数量分为单路、双路、四路和八路服务器;按应用类型分为Web服务器、数据库服务器、文件服务器、应用服务器和流媒体服务器。
2、服务器的重要部件
中央处理器(CPU):CPU是服务器的核心计算单元,负责执行指令和处理数据,现代服务器通常采用多核处理器,以提升多任务处理能力。
内存(RAM):内存用于临时存储正在运行的程序和数据,服务器内存通常较大,以支持高并发访问和复杂计算。
硬盘:硬盘用于永久存储数据,服务器硬盘可以是HDD或SSD,后者提供更快的读写速度。
RAID卡:独立磁盘冗余阵列(RAID)卡用于提高数据的可靠性和性能,常见的RAID级别有RAID 0、RAID 1、RAID 5等。
网卡:网络接口卡(NIC)用于连接服务器到网络,网卡有不同的总线类型和结构形态,如PCIe、USB、ISA等。
3、服务器的操作系统
Windows Server:由微软开发,广泛用于中小型企业,优点是图形界面友好,易于使用,但成本较高。
Unix/Linux:开源系统,广泛应用于大中型企业和互联网服务提供商,Linux具有高性能、高稳定性和安全性,且成本低。
4、服务器的性能评估
基准测试:TPC和SPEC是两个主要的基准测试组织,分别提供事务处理性能委员会(TPC-C)和标准性能评估机构(SPEC)的测试标准。
常见测试项目:包括CPU性能测试(如SPEC CPU)、Web服务器性能测试(如SPEC Web)、数据库性能测试(如TPC-D)等。
5、服务器的安全性
可信计算:TPM(Trusted Platform Module)安全芯片用于保护服务器免受非法访问,TPM芯片能够生成加密密钥,进行高速加密解密,并保护BIOS和操作系统。
网络安全:防火墙、入侵检测系统(IDS)和入侵防御系统(IPS)是常用的网络安全措施,用于保护服务器免受网络攻击。
6、服务器的发展趋势
云计算:随着云计算技术的发展,越来越多的企业将服务器迁移到云平台,以降低硬件成本和提高灵活性。
大数据和人工智能:服务器在大数据分析和人工智能领域发挥着重要作用,支持海量数据的存储和处理。
绿色计算:节能成为服务器设计的重要考虑因素,新一代服务器更加注重能效比(EER),以减少能源消耗。
7、常见问题解答
什么是RAID? RAID(独立磁盘冗余阵列)是一种通过将多个硬盘驱动器组合成一个存储系统来提高数据可靠性和性能的技术,常见的RAID级别有RAID 0(条带化,无冗余)、RAID 1(镜像,完全冗余)、RAID 5(条带化加奇偶校验)等。
如何选择合适的服务器? 选择服务器时需要考虑应用场景、处理能力、内存需求、存储容量和网络连接等因素,对于小型企业,可以选择入门级的塔式服务器;对于大型企业和数据中心,建议选择高性能的机架式或刀片服务器。
服务器在现代信息技术中扮演着至关重要的角色,其高性能、高可靠性和高可扩展性使其成为企业和互联网服务的基础,了解服务器的基本概念、重要部件、操作系统、性能评估、安全性和发展趋势,有助于更好地选择和管理服务器,以满足不同的业务需求。
以上内容就是解答有关“服务器的知识”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/648938.html